            Here is an interesting excerpt from one of WOU game stories against Williamette:

            "Western Oregon, who took advantage of four first-half Willamette turnovers, led 21-7 with 8:39 left before intermission after defensive end Dane Wagner picked up a fumble and walked three yards into the end zone. But the Wolves would not score again and had only 90 yards of total offense in the second half.

            The Wolves, who defeated the Bearcats 24-0 in 2000, the only other time that the squads have met since leaving the NAIA, had a much more difficult time with Willamette's "Fly" offense this time around."

            My question is what is a "FLY offense"? and could we install it by Saturday?
